码迷,mamicode.com
首页 > 其他好文 > 详细

Iso language code table之(软件国际化)

时间:2015-09-25 18:12:27      阅读:597      评论:0      收藏:0      [点我收藏+]

标签:

ISO 639是用来区分所有已知的语言规范的术语。每种语言都分配两个字母(639-1)或三个英文字母(639-2和639-3),小写字母的缩写,修订后的版本命名的。该系统是非常有用的语言学家和人类学家来分类说了区域基础上的语言,计算分析领域lexicostatistics。ISO 639有五个代码列表。

该表列出的是:

而一些:

  • ISO 639-2 / T:三字母代码,对于相同的语言为639-1
  • ISO 639-2 / B:三字母代码,大多相同639-2 / T,但与来自英国名称而不是语言天然名字衍生一些码(下表中,这些不同的码在突出粗体
  • ISO 639-3:三字母代码,相同639-2 / T为语言,但与每个品种的ISO 639宏语言的不同码

注:在最左边的列颜色代表第二列中提到的语系。

 

 

 

 Language familyLanguage nameNative name639-1639-2/T639-2/B639-3639-6Notes
  Afro-Asiatic Afar Afaraf aa aar aar aar aars  
  Afro-Asiatic Amharic ???? am amh amh amh    
  Afro-Asiatic Arabic
???????
ar ara ara ara +30   macrolanguageStandard Arabic is [arb]
  Afro-Asiatic Hausa
(Hausa) ??????
ha hau hau hau    
  Afro-Asiatic Hebrew (modern)
?????
he heb heb heb    
  Afro-Asiatic Maltese Malti mt mlt mlt mlt    
  Afro-Asiatic Oromo Afaan Oromoo om orm orm orm +4   macrolanguage
  Afro-Asiatic Somali Soomaaliga, af Soomaali so som som som    
  Afro-Asiatic Tigrinya ???? ti tir tir tir    
  Algonquian Cree ??????? cr cre cre cre +6   macrolanguage
  Algonquian Ojibwe, Ojibwa ???????? oj oji oji oji + 7   macrolanguage
  Austroasiatic Khmer ?????, ????????, ????????? km khm khm khm   a.k.a. Cambodian
  Austroasiatic Vietnamese Ti?ng Vi?t vi vie vie vie    
  Austronesian Chamorro Chamoru ch cha cha cha    
  Austronesian Fijian vosa Vakaviti fj fij fij fij    
  Austronesian Hiri Motu Hiri Motu ho hmo hmo hmo    
  Austronesian Indonesian Bahasa Indonesia id ind ind ind   Covered by macrolanguage [ms/msa]
  Austronesian Javanese basa Jawa jv jav jav jav    
  Austronesian Malagasy fiteny malagasy mg mlg mlg mlg +10   macrolanguage
  Austronesian Malay bahasa Melayu, ???? ?????‎ ms msa may msa +13   macrolanguage, Standard Malayis [zsm], Indonesian is [id/ind]
  Austronesian Māori te reo Māori mi mri mao mri    
  Austronesian Marshallese Kajin M?aje? mh mah mah mah    
  Austronesian Nauru Ekakair? Naoero na nau nau nau    
  Austronesian Samoan gagana fa‘a Samoa sm smo smo smo    
  Austronesian Sundanese Basa Sunda su sun sun sun    
  Austronesian Tagalog Wikang Tagalog, ????? ?????? tl tgl tgl tgl   Note: Filipino (Pilipino) has the code [fil]
  Austronesian Tonga (Tonga Islands) faka Tonga to ton ton ton    
  Austronesian Tahitian Reo Tahiti ty tah tah tah   One of the Reo Mā`ohi (languages of French Polynesia)
  Aymaran Aymara aymar aru ay aym aym aym +2   macrolanguage
  Constructed Esperanto Esperanto eo epo epo epo   constructed, initiated from L.L. Zamenhof, 1887
  Constructed Interlingua Interlingua ia ina ina ina   constructed by International Auxiliary Language Association
  Constructed Interlingue Originally called Occidental; then Interlingue after WWII ie ile ile ile   constructed by Edgar de Wahl, first published in 1922
  Constructed Ido Ido io ido ido ido idos constructed by De Beaufront, 1907, as variation of Esperanto
  Constructed Volapük Volapük vo vol vol vol   constructed
  Creole Bislama Bislama bi bis bis bis    
  Creole Haitian, Haitian Creole Kreyòl ayisyen ht hat hat hat    
  Creole Sango yângâ tî sängö sg sag sag sag    
  Dené–Yeniseian Navajo, Navaho Diné bizaad nv nav nav nav    
  Dravidian Kannada ????? kn kan kan kan    
  Dravidian Malayalam ?????? ml mal mal mal    
  Dravidian Tamil ????? ta tam tam tam    
  Dravidian Telugu ?????? te tel tel tel    
  Eskimo–Aleut Inupiaq Iñupiaq, Iñupiatun ik ipk ipk ipk + 2   macrolanguage
  Eskimo–Aleut Inuktitut ?????? iu iku iku iku + 2   macrolanguage
  Eskimo–Aleut Kalaallisut, Greenlandic kalaallisut, kalaallit oqaasii kl kal kal kal    
  Indo-European Afrikaans Afrikaans af afr afr afr afrs  
  Indo-European Albanian Shqip sq sqi alb sqi + 4   macrolanguage, "Albanian Phylozone" in 639-6
  Indo-European Aragonese aragonés an arg arg arg    
  Indo-European Armenian ??????? hy hye arm hye    
  Indo-European Assamese ??????? as asm asm asm    
  Indo-European Australian Ástralic ac ast ast ast    
  Indo-European Avestan avesta ae ave ave ave   ancient
  Indo-European Belarusian беларуская мова be bel bel bel    
  Indo-European Bengali, Bangla ????? bn ben ben ben    
  Indo-European Bihari ??????? bh bih bih     Collective language code forBhojpuriMagahi, and Maithili
  Indo-European Bosnian bosanski jezik bs bos bos bos boss  
  Indo-European Breton brezhoneg br bre bre bre    
  Indo-European Bulgarian български език bg bul bul bul buls  
  Indo-European Catalan català ca cat cat cat    
  Indo-European Cornish Kernewek kw cor cor cor    
  Indo-European Corsican corsu, lingua corsa co cos cos cos    
  Indo-European Croatian hrvatski jezik hr hrv hrv hrv    
  Indo-European Czech ?eština, ?eský jazyk cs ces cze ces    
  Indo-European Danish dansk da dan dan dan    
  Indo-European Divehi, Dhivehi, Maldivian
??????
dv div div div    
  Indo-European Dutch Nederlands, Vlaams nl nld dut nld    
  Indo-European English English en eng eng eng engs  
  Indo-European Faroese føroyskt fo fao fao fao    
  Indo-European French français, langue française fr fra fre fra fras  
  Indo-European Galician galego gl glg glg glg    
  Indo-European German Deutsch de deu ger deu deus  
  Indo-European Greek (modern) ελληνικ? el ell gre ell ells  
  Indo-European Gujarati ??????? gu guj guj guj    
  Indo-European Hindi ??????, ????? hi hin hin hin hins  
  Indo-European Irish Gaeilge ga gle gle gle    
  Indo-European Icelandic Íslenska is isl ice isl    
  Indo-European Italian italiano it ita ita ita itas  
  Indo-European Kashmiri ???????, ??????‎ ks kas kas kas    
  Indo-European Kurdish Kurdî, ?????‎ ku kur kur kur + 3   macrolanguage
  Indo-European Latin latine, lingua latina la lat lat lat lats ancient
  Indo-European Luxembourgish, Letzeburgesch Lëtzebuergesch lb ltz ltz ltz    
  Indo-European Limburgish, Limburgan, Limburger Limburgs li lim lim lim    
  Indo-European Lithuanian lietuvi? kalba lt lit lit lit    
  Indo-European Latvian latviešu valoda lv lav lav lav + 2   macrolanguage
  Indo-European Manx Gaelg, Gailck gv glv glv glv    
  Indo-European Macedonian македонски ?азик mk mkd mac mkd    
  Indo-European Marathi (Marā?hī) ????? mr mar mar mar    
  Indo-European Nepali ?????? ne nep nep nep    
  Indo-European Norwegian Bokmål Norsk bokmål nb nob nob nob   Covered by macrolanguage [no/nor]
  Indo-European Norwegian Nynorsk Norsk nynorsk nn nno nno nno   Covered by macrolanguage [no/nor]
  Indo-European Norwegian Norsk no nor nor nor +2   macrolanguage, Bokmål is [nb/nob], Nynorsk is [nn/nno]
  Indo-European Occitan occitan, lenga d‘òc oc oci oci oci    
  Indo-European Old Church SlavonicChurch SlavonicOld Bulgarian ?зыкъ слов?ньскъ cu chu chu chu   ancient, in use by Orthodox Church
  Indo-European Oriya ????? or ori ori ori    
  Indo-European Ossetian, Ossetic ирон æвзаг os oss oss oss    
  Indo-European Panjabi, Punjabi ??????, ??????‎ pa pan pan pan    
  Indo-European Pāli ???? pi pli pli pli   ancient
  Indo-European Persian (Farsi)
?????
fa fas per fas + 2   macrolanguage
  Indo-European Polish j?zyk polski, polszczyzna pl pol pol pol pols  
  Indo-European Pashto, Pushto
????
ps pus pus pus +3   macrolanguage
  Indo-European Portuguese português pt por por por    
  Indo-European Romansh rumantsch grischun rm roh roh roh    
  Indo-European Romanian limba român? ro ron rum ron   [mo] for Moldavian has been withdrawn, recommending [ro] also for Moldavian
  Indo-European Russian Русский ru rus rus rus    
  Indo-European Sanskrit (Sa?sk?ta) ????????? sa san san san   ancient, still spoken
  Indo-European Sardinian sardu sc srd srd srd + 4   macrolanguage
  Indo-European Sindhi ??????, ????? ?????‎ sd snd snd snd    
  Indo-European Serbian српски ?език sr srp srp srp   The ISO 639-2/T code srp deprecated the ISO 639-2/B code scc[1]
  Indo-European Scottish Gaelic, Gaelic Gàidhlig gd gla gla gla    
  Indo-European Sinhala, Sinhalese ????? si sin sin sin    
  Indo-European Slovak sloven?ina, slovenský jazyk sk slk slo slk    
  Indo-European Slovene slovenski jezik, slovenš?ina sl slv slv slv    
  Indo-European Spanish español es spa spa spa    
  Indo-European Swedish svenska sv swe swe swe    
  Indo-European Tajik то?ик?, toçikī, ??????‎ tg tgk tgk tgk    
  Indo-European Ukrainian укра?нська мова uk ukr ukr ukr    
  Indo-European Urdu
????
ur urd urd urd    
  Indo-European Walloon walon wa wln wln wln    
  Indo-European Welsh Cymraeg cy cym wel cym    
  Indo-European Western Frisian Frysk fy fry fry fry    
  Indo-European Yiddish
??????
yi yid yid yid + 2   macrolanguage
  Japonic Japanese 日本語 (にほんご) ja jpn jpn jpn    
  Koreanic Korean ???, ??? ko kor kor kor    
  Language isolate Basque euskara, euskera eu eus baq eus    
  Mongolic Mongolian Монгол хэл mn mon mon mon +2   macrolanguage
  Niger–Congo Akan Akan ak aka aka aka +2   macrolanguageTwi is [tw/twi],Fanti is [fat]
  Niger–Congo Bambara bamanankan bm bam bam bam    
  Niger–Congo Chichewa, Chewa, Nyanja chiChe?a, chinyanja ny nya nya nya    
  Niger–Congo Ewe E?egbe ee ewe ewe ewe    
  Niger–Congo Fula, Fulah, Pulaar, Pular Fulfulde, Pulaar, Pular ff ful ful ful + 9   macrolanguage
  Niger–Congo Herero Otjiherero hz her her her    
  Niger–Congo Igbo As?s? Igbo ig ibo ibo ibo    
  Niger–Congo Kikuyu, Gikuyu G?k?y? ki kik kik kik    
  Niger–Congo Kinyarwanda Ikinyarwanda rw kin kin kin    
  Niger–Congo Kongo Kikongo kg kon kon kon +3   macrolanguage
  Niger–Congo Kwanyama, Kuanyama Kuanyama kj kua kua kua    
  Niger–Congo Ganda Luganda lg lug lug lug    
  Niger–Congo Lingala Lingála ln lin lin lin    
  Niger–Congo Luba-Katanga Tshiluba lu lub lub lub    
  Niger–Congo Northern Ndebele isiNdebele nd nde nde nde    
  Niger–Congo Ndonga Owambo ng ndo ndo ndo    
  Niger–Congo Southern Ndebele isiNdebele nr nbl nbl nbl    
  Niger–Congo Kirundi Ikirundi rn run run run    
  Niger–Congo Shona chiShona sn sna sna sna    
  Niger–Congo Southern Sotho Sesotho st sot sot sot    
  Niger–Congo Swahili Kiswahili sw swa swa swa +2   macrolanguage
  Niger–Congo Swati SiSwati ss ssw ssw ssw    
  Niger–Congo Tswana Setswana tn tsn tsn tsn    
  Niger–Congo Tsonga Xitsonga ts tso tso tso    
  Niger–Congo Twi Twi tw twi twi twi   Covered by macrolanguage [ak/aka]
  Niger–Congo Venda Tshiven?a ve ven ven ven    
  Niger–Congo Wolof Wollof wo wol wol wol    
  Niger–Congo Xhosa isiXhosa xh xho xho xho    
  Niger–Congo Yoruba Yorùbá yo yor yor yor    
  Niger–Congo Zulu isiZulu zu zul zul zul    
  Nilo-Saharan Kanuri Kanuri kr kau kau kau +3   macrolanguage
  Northeast Caucasian Avaric авар мац?, маг?арул мац? av ava ava ava    
  Northeast Caucasian Chechen нохчийн мотт ce che che che    
  Northwest Caucasian Abkhaz а?суа бызш?а, а?сш?а ab abk abk abk abks  
  Quechuan Quechua Runa Simi, Kichwa qu que que que +44   macrolanguage
  Sino-Tibetan Burmese ????? my mya bur mya    
  Sino-Tibetan Chinese 中文 (Zhōngwén), 汉语, 漢語 zh zho chi zho +13   macrolanguage
  Sino-Tibetan Dzongkha ?????? dz dzo dzo dzo    
  Sino-Tibetan Nuosu ??? Nuosuhxop ii iii iii iii   Standard form of Yi languages
  Sino-Tibetan Tibetan Standard, Tibetan, Central ??????? bo bod tib bod    
  South Caucasian Georgian ??????? ka kat geo kat    
  Tai–Kadai Lao ??????? lo lao lao lao    
  Tai–Kadai Thai ??? th tha tha tha    
  Tai–Kadai Zhuang, Chuang Sa? cue??, Saw cuengh za zha zha zha +16   macrolanguage
  Tupian Guaraní Avañe‘? gn grn grn grn +5   macrolanguage
  Turkic Azerbaijani az?rbaycan dili az aze aze aze +2   macrolanguage
  Turkic Bashkir баш?орт теле ba bak bak bak    
  Turkic Chuvash ч?ваш ч?лхи cv chv chv chv    
  Turkic Kazakh ?аза? т?л? kk kaz kaz kaz    
  Turkic Kyrgyz Кыргызча, Кыргыз тили ky kir kir kir    
  Turkic Turkmen Türkmen, Т?ркмен tk tuk tuk tuk    
  Turkic Turkish Türkçe tr tur tur tur    
  Turkic Tatar татар теле, tatar tele tt tat tat tat    
  Turkic Uyghur ????????‎, Uyghurche ug uig uig uig    
  Turkic Uzbek O?zbek, ?збек, ??????‎ uz uzb uzb uzb +2   macrolanguage
  Uralic Estonian eesti, eesti keel et est est est + 2   macrolanguage
  Uralic Finnish suomi, suomen kieli fi fin fin fin    
  Uralic Hungarian magyar hu hun hun hun    
  Uralic Komi коми кыв kv kom kom kom +2   macrolanguage
  Uralic Northern Sami Davvisámegiella se sme sme sme    

 

参考:维基百科 https://en.wikipedia.org/wiki/List_of_ISO_639-1_codes

Iso language code table之(软件国际化)

标签:

原文地址:http://www.cnblogs.com/spring87/p/4838825.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!